:root {
  --color-primary: #002e5a;
  --color-secondary: #fe6d73;
  --color-tertiary: #F7CC83;
  --color-text: #000;
  --color-heading: #000; }

.medias-container .media-wrapper {
  text-decoration: none;
  width: 100%; }
  .medias-container .media-wrapper:hover .media-title {
    color: #fe6d73 !important; }

.medias-container .youtube-video {
  padding-top: calc(56.25%);
  position: relative;
  width: 100%; }
  .medias-container .youtube-video iframe {
    position: absolute;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%; }

.medias-container .media-details {
  min-height: 120px;
  padding: 12px;
  width: 100%; }

.medias-container .large .youtube-video {
  padding-top: calc(56.25% / 2);
  position: relative;
  width: 50%; }

.medias-container .large .media-details {
  margin-left: 10px;
  padding: 16px;
  width: calc(50% - 10px); }

@media screen and (max-width: 767px) {
  .large .media-wrapper {
    flex-direction: column; }
    .large .media-wrapper .youtube-video {
      padding-top: calc(56.25%);
      width: 100%; }
    .large .media-wrapper .media-details {
      margin-left: 0;
      width: 100%; } }
